O Dropbox não inicia mais

4

Eu tenho o Dropbox instalado na minha máquina Ubuntu, que está rodando o Ubuntu 16.04, e funcionou bem até alguns dias atrás, quando eu executei alguns upgrades através de sudo apt-get upgrade , reiniciei e agora o Dropbox não inicia mais.

Se eu executar dropbox start , obtenho o seguinte:

Starting Dropbox...dropbox: locating interpreter
dropbox: logging to /tmp/dropbox-antifreeze-gPhIu8
dropbox: initializing
dropbox: running python 2.7.11
dropbox: setting program path '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/dropbox'
dropbox: setting home path '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114'
dropbox: setting python path '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114:/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/python-packages-27.zip'
dropbox: python initialized
dropbox: running dropbox
dropbox: setting args
dropbox: applying overrides
dropbox: running main script
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/cryptography.hazmat.bindings._constant_time.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/cryptography.hazmat.bindings._openssl.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/cryptography.hazmat.bindings._padding.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/psutil._psutil_linux.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/psutil._psutil_posix.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/linuxffi.pthread._linuxffi_pthread.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/tornado.speedups.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/cpuid.compiled._cpuid.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/linuxffi.resolv.compiled._linuxffi_resolv.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/posixffi.libc._posixffi_libc.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/librsyncffi.compiled._librsyncffi.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/linuxffi.sys.compiled._linuxffi_sys.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/PyQt5.QtWebKit.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/PyQt5.QtCore.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/PyQt5.QtNetwork.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/PyQt5.QtGui.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/PyQt5.QtWebKitWidgets.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/PyQt5.QtWidgets.so'
dropbox: load fq extension '/home/pascaltitle/.dropbox-dist/dropbox-lnx.x86_64-42.4.114/PyQt5.QtPrintSupport.so'
Dropbox isn't running!
Done!

Além disso, se eu iniciar o aplicativo do Dropbox, o ícone aparece no dock, pisca algumas vezes e depois desaparece, sem efeito aparente. Se bem me lembro, quando instalei o Dropbox pela primeira vez, o ícone piscaria e uma página de login do Dropbox seria carregada via Google Chrome. Mas isso não está acontecendo agora. Eu posso abrir o Chrome e fazer login no Dropbox via web, sem problemas.

Seguindo os conselhos abaixo, tentei instalar o nautilus-dropbox com o aptitude e obtive a seguinte saída:

sudo aptitude install nautilus-dropbox
The following NEW packages will be installed:
  nautilus-dropbox 
0 packages upgraded, 1 newly installed, 0 to remove and 0 not upgraded.
Need to get 2,720 B of archives. After unpacking 45.1 kB will be used.
The following packages have unmet dependencies:
 dropbox : Breaks: nautilus-dropbox but 2015.10.28 is to be installed.
The following actions will resolve these dependencies:

     Keep the following packages at their current version:
1)     nautilus-dropbox [Not Installed]    

Accept this solution? [Y/n/q/?] Y
No packages will be installed, upgraded, or removed.
0 packages upgraded, 0 newly installed, 0 to remove and 0 not upgraded.
Need to get 0 B of archives. After unpacking 0 B will be used.

Isso parece indicar que eu tenho alguma dependência ausente ou quebrada, mas não estou certo de como proceder.

Alguma sugestão?

    
por Pascal 30.01.2018 / 16:27

4 respostas

0

Eu finalmente consegui resolver esse problema, mas, por causa de como isso aconteceu, não sei ao certo qual única etapa corrigiu meu problema original.

Depois de experimentar todas as verificações e soluções propostas aqui, segui as instruções para uma reinstalação avançada em link . Isso não parece resolver o problema. Mas descobri que havia desvinculado esse computador da caixa de depósito pelo site há uma semana. Eu tinha feito isso na época porque esse computador estava aparecendo duas vezes na minha lista de dispositivos, e achei que isso poderia estar criando um problema, então o removi.

Depois que eu entrei no dropbox através do meu navegador e restabeleci este computador como um dispositivo autorizado para o Dropbox, o aplicativo da caixa Dropbox foi iniciado automaticamente e agora tudo funciona.

Durante todo esse tempo, eu esperava que o aplicativo do Dropbox iniciasse uma página de login, e foi por isso que demorei tanto para descobrir esse descuido.

Obrigado a todos pelas sugestões!

    
por Pascal 09.02.2018 / 17:59
4

Parece haver alguma evidência de que você instalou manualmente o Dropbox possivelmente de aqui. Qualquer tentativa de instalar pacotes integradores do dropbox via apt estará esperando versões aprovadas do repositório. Isso eu acredito é a causa raiz do seu problema. A solução está no arquivo README no archive de download. (Ênfase minha)

  

Obrigado por baixar o Dropbox! Esta é a versão 42.4.114 da distribuição binária bruta de nossos   daemon de sincronização. Os usuários normais não devem instalar este pacote manualmente e, em vez disso,   deve usar nosso pacote principal do Linux, localizado no link

Para remover a versão que você instalou, simplesmente inverta as instruções na linha 6 do README. Com efeito, remova o diretório (.dropbox-dist) do seu diretório pessoal (~, $ HOME).

Então, se você deseja instalar o dropbox recomendado deb. Faça o download do deb que corresponda à sua arquitetura do Ubuntu em aqui e instale-o com seu gerenciador de pacotes favorito ou instale o pacote Versão recomendada do Ubuntu como sugerido por esta resposta primeiro você precisará corrigir sua situação com mantenha pacotes quebrados, garanta que você O habilitou o repositório multiverse e depois emitiu os comandos:

sudo apt update
sudo apt install nautilus-dropbox

Note que dropbox como notificado na instalação você precisa fechar e reiniciar o nautilus antes de iniciar o dropbox e nautilus e dropbox como todos os aplicativos GUI devem ser lançados a partir do menu, não da linha de comando.

    
por Elder Geek 04.02.2018 / 23:51
4

Parece que a integração entre o nautilus e o Dropbox foi interrompida. Você precisa instalar o dropbox usando o repositório, pois nautilus-dropbox não está disponível no repositório.

sudo apt-key adv --recv-keys --keyserver keyserver.ubuntu.com FC918B335044912E
sudo sh -c 'echo "deb http://linux.dropbox.com/ubuntu/ xenial main" >> /etc/apt/sources.list.d/dropbox.list' 
sudo apt-get update 
sudo apt-get install dropbox 

Instale o daemon dropbox com o seguinte comando e inicie-o

sudo dropbox start -i 
    
por Ketankumar Patel 04.02.2018 / 15:51
1

Às vezes eu tenho trubbles semelhantes com o Dropbox. Eu os resolvi removendo sua distro:

rm -r /home/pascaltitle/.dropbox-dist

No próximo início, ele faz o download novamente e funciona bem.

    
por S.M. 08.02.2018 / 17:09